In 1935, two men started something that would change lives forever — Alcoholics Anonymous. In this episode, Elvis K breaks down the 12 Steps, not just as a recovery tool, but as a spiritual path to healing, surrender, and self-discovery.Each step invites you to let go, make peace, and reconnect with your higher self.
